Aula T09: Introdução à Análise Sintáctica

16 março 2016, 08:00 David Martins de Matos

Noção de gramática: terminais, não-terminais, produções. Hierarquia de Chomsky. Gramáticas sem restrições, dependentes do contexto, livres de contexto, expressões regulares. Utilizações e expressividade. Notação BNF. Precedência, associatividade e ambiguidade. Analisadores sintácticos (parsers) e gramáticas. Custos de processamento. Conjuntos FIRST e FOLLOW. Definição de LOOKAHEAD. Exemplos intuitivos. Apoio ao projecto.